Transaction 73f263fa51598a809cf6166da6f46c208c964cecdc1551832ad6d7e252944729

7 Input
2 Outputs
  • 73f263fa51598a809cf6166da6f46c208c964cecdc1551832ad6d7e252944729:0
  • value  23989587
    address  3GfWyoYqUYPCQBtCN7UvzRF1QPKQExL79V
  • 73f263fa51598a809cf6166da6f46c208c964cecdc1551832ad6d7e252944729:1
  • value  1961658
    address  3GfWyoYqUYPCQBtCN7UvzRF1QPKQExL79V